We received data from eight bowhead whales (Balaena mysticetus) equipped with satellite-monitored radio tags for 3-33 days. Of 42 306 dives made by the eight whales during 1695 h, 9573 were sounding dives (>1 min duration). The mean duration of sounding dives for individuals varied from 6.9 to 14.1 min (mean = 10.4 ± 2.4 min, n = 8). Five whales made dives [Formula: see text]61 min; the longest dives for the other three lasted 56, 45, and 32 min. Five tags measured maximum depths of 29 499 dives during 1220 h and time at depth during 1228 h. All five whales dived >100 m; the deepest dive was 352 m. Whales spent most of their time at depths [Formula: see text]16 m, but three whales spent most of their time at depths >48 m during some sampling periods. Mean surfacing rates ranged from 18.2 to 47.0/h (mean = 26.2 ± 9.0/h, n = 8). Tags were exposed to air for 4.0-7.3% of the time (mean = 5.5 ± 0.95%, n = 8), and whales were potentially visible from aircraft for 8.5-16.4% of the time (mean = 11.1 ± 2.4%, n = 8). Three whales made longer sounding dives and had lower surfacing rates when in [Formula: see text]90% ice cover. No consistent diel patterns were found. |
